‘You Shouldn’t Ask That!’ — Yuji Horii Was Asked About a Chrono Trigger Remake and He Didn’t Deny It, Reigniting Hope in Japan

Rumors and hopes relating to a Chrono Trigger remake have been raised once more over the previous week, pushed by latest feedback from Dragon Quest creator Yuji Horii which don’t deny nor affirm the existence of such a challenge.

This yr marks the thirtieth anniversary of Chrono Trigger. As a consequence, Sq. Enix has launched numerous tasks to have fun the traditional RPG. This contains a brand new album that includes piano preparations of character themes, a character recognition ballot (Frog took the highest spot, as reported by Famitsu), and orchestral concerts to be held in Japan subsequent January.

Nonetheless, this sudden celebration of Chrono Trigger after little or no fanfare concerning the cult traditional has prompted hypothesis that Sq. Enix is main as much as a larger reveal of a Chrono Trigger remake.

Hopes had been reignited once more amongst Japanese-speaking followers on November 30, when Yuji Horii was straight requested in a discussion program on YouTube if all of the latest Chrono Trigger thirtieth Anniversary tasks and occasions are hinting that a remake is in the works. Horii didn’t outright deny it, responding with “I am unable to say,” “You should not ask that!” and “I am going to get informed off!”

This and publishing government Kazuhiko Torishima’s jokey follow-up cries of “There’s! There’s (a Chrono Trigger remake)!” have led to Japanese talking followers hoping, as soon as once more, that a remake is in the works regardless of the very fact Sq. Enix hasn’t made any announcement. “I’m wondering if it is going to be introduced subsequent yr?” users puzzled on X.

Chrono Trigger was initially launched for the Tremendous Famicom/SNES in 1995. With the involvement of Remaining Fantasy creator Hironobu Sakaguchi, Dragon Quest creator Yuji Horii, and Dragon Ball creator Akira Toriyama, the RPG is beloved by followers and is taken into account by many to be one of many biggest video games of all time. Though an upgraded model is at present obtainable to play by Steam and on smartphones, followers have been calling for Chrono Trigger to get the remake therapy for years.

The latest Dragon Quest HD-2D remakes have additionally obtained Chrono Trigger followers hopeful about seeing the SNES sport recreated in the identical type. “I need to play Chrono Trigger with stunning graphics like these!” mentioned a user on X. “Please, Sq. Enix!” Official posts by Sq. Enix accounts about Chrono Trigger anniversary merch have additionally attracted comparable enthusiastic comments like, “If there’s a remake I’ll undoubtedly, undoubtedly purchase it!” In November, Japanese sport information web site Dengeki Online did a poll of video games readers most needed to see get the HD-2D therapy, and Chrono Trigger topped the checklist.

The state of affairs is just like that of Remaining Fantasy IX, with the sport’s twenty fifth anniversary celebrations this yr additionally stoking followers’ hopes that Zidane and Garnet’s adventures are in line for the remake therapy, though in IX’s case the rumors had been backed up by the notorious 2021 Nvidia leak, which confirmed that a FFIX remake was probably on Sq. Enix’s to-do checklist at one level. Nonetheless, plainly for each video games, the anniversary celebrations had been merely a likelihood to revisit these traditional video games by occasions and new merch. Till an official announcement is made, all followers of each video games can do is proceed to precise their enthusiasm for these traditional RPGs to Sq. Enix.
